Suicide Prevention Panel Discussion

Suicide is the second-leading cause of death among individuals 18-24 years old. During this hour-long conversation, panelists covered how to identify the signs and symptoms of someone in need and the ways in which NFL player foundations are contributing to the expansion of suicide prevention education and resources.

The panel was moderated by NFL Vice President of Wellness and Clinical Services Dr. Nyaka NiiLampti and included The Defensive Line, the Faith Fight Finish Foundation, and the Hayden Hurst Family Foundation.
